About WootingAHK

An AutoHotkey wrapper for the Wooting Keyboard Analog and RGB APIs
Allows you to write AutoHotkey scripts that can read analog values (Without using DirectInput or XInput) and set RGB values for the keys.
Also provides helpers for handling AHK hotkeys for the associated keys.
Should be layout-agnostic (QWERTY/AZERTY etc) as the Scan Code for Q should vary depending on your locale settings.

Current Limitations / Issues

  • Currently, the Scan Code to Wooting Code lookup table is only complete for ISO keyboards. If you have an ANSI keyboard, please feel free to contribute
    At some point, the Wooting API should support Scan Codes, so this part should only be temporary.
  • The RGB API does not properly support all keys on the Wooting Two at the moment

Interfacing with other stuff (Virtual Joysticks etc)

WootingAHK does not (Nor could it) control the analog sticks on the Wooting, or create sticks of it's own.
If you wish to create DirectInput joysticks, you can use CvJoyInterface
If you wish to create XInput or DualShock 3 controllers, you can use AHK-ViGEm-Bus, although this is still rather under-developed.
It is also worth noting that if you need to deep block a key from windows (eg some game or app is seeing through AHK's block), the AutoHotInterception library can do that, and uses an identical ScanCode identifier for keys.
